氨基甲酸甲酯生产釜液及废渣成分分析方法——PDAB比色法分别测定样品中的MC和尿素

摘  要:用PDAB比色法同时测定了氨基甲酸甲酯(简称MC)和尿素的含量,建立了测定尿素低压均相催化法合成MC工艺所产生的废渣中MC和尿素含量的分析方法,RSD分别在0.86%及0.17%以下,为工业处理其残渣提供了依据。PDAB spectrophotometry were studied to measure the content of methyl carbamate (MC) and urea in the residues which generated from synthesis of MC by urea and methanol in homogeneous catalysis system. PDAB spectrophotometry were used to measure the content of Methyl Carbamate and urea in the reaction solution, residues had been purified and MC products. The RSD of this method respectively were 0.86% and 0.17% or less. PDAB spectrophotometry was useful for the synthesis of MC and treatment of residues which MC had been separated.
